What does an International Relocation Coordinator do?

An International Relocation Coordinator manages and oversees the process of relocating employees or individuals to another country. Their responsibilities typically include coordinating visas and work permits, arranging housing and transportation, providing cultural orientation, and ensuring compliance with international regulations. They act as a point of contact between the relocating individual, the company, and service providers to ensure a smooth and stress-free transition.

What are the most common challenges faced by International Relocation Coordinators and how can they be managed?

International Relocation Coordinators often encounter challenges such as navigating complex immigration regulations, coordinating logistics across time zones, and addressing cultural differences for relocating employees. Staying organized, maintaining clear communication with clients and service partners, and keeping up-to-date with changing international policies are essential for success in this role. Building strong relationships with vendors and leveraging technology for tracking shipments and documentation can also help manage these challenges eff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an International Relocation Coordinator, and why are they important?

To thrive as an International Relocation Coordinator,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and knowledge of global mobility processes, often supported by a background in logistics, HR, or international business. Familiarity with relocation management software, visa and immigration systems, and industry certifications like GMS (Global Mobility Specialist) is highly beneficial. Exceptional communication, cultural sensitivity, and problem-solving skills help you navigate diverse client needs and complex international regulations. Mastering these skills ensures seamless transitions for relocating employees and fosters client satisfaction in a dynamic, cross-cultural environment.

What is the difference between International Relocation Coordinator vs Relocation Specialist?

AspectInternational Relocation CoordinatorRelocation Specialist
CredentialsTypically requires certifications in logistics or relocation managementOften requires similar certifications, focusing on customer service and logistics
Work EnvironmentCoordinates international moves, liaising with global clients and vendorsHandles domestic or local relocations, working closely with clients and moving companies
Employer & IndustryCommonly employed by global moving companies, relocation firms, or corporate HR departmentsEmployed by local moving companies, real estate agencies, or corporate relocation services

The main difference is that the International Relocation Coordinator manages international moves involving cross-border logistics, while the Relocation Specialist typically handles domestic relocations. Both roles require strong organizational skills and customer service experience, but the international role involves additional knowledge of customs, international regulations, and global logistics.
